| This is my first year growing Moruga Scorpions. Got the seeds from a reliable source. I wonder if these look like what you are growing, as I have not seen them before.
On one plant there were two main branches. One branch mostly had peppers with this dimple or button on the blossom end. The other main branch did not have any peppers with the button. you can see the difference on the left side vs. the right side of pic #2. Anyone else familiar with this variety? | John, they look like any Moruga I've seen pictured on the web and have grown myself. Here's a shot of some of my pods from last year.
There is some pod variation, as illustrated in your #2 picture, but I find that a common occurrence on many plant varieties. If the plant is prolific and the majority of the pods exhibit that indented puckered look on the bottom, then I'd say you have true Moruga peppers. |
